The Sealey Insulated Cable Laying Spade is a specialised digging tool designed for safe excavation work around live electrical installations. Featuring a slim blade profile perfect for cutting narrow trenches, this professional-grade spade is engineered specifically for cable and pipe laying applications where contact with live wires presents a serious risk. Manufactured to BS8020 standards and tested to 10,000 Volts, this insulated spade provides essential protection for electricians, utility workers and contractors working near energised equipment. The insulated handle construction helps safeguard against electrical shock if the blade accidentally strikes live cables during excavation work. At 970mm in length, the spade offers excellent reach for trench work whilst maintaining manoeuvrability in confined spaces. Built for demanding professional use, this heavy-duty tool combines robust construction with the specialised safety features required on electrical installation sites. The narrow blade design allows precise trenching work without unnecessary ground disturbance, making it ideal for service connections, cable repairs and utility installation projects where accuracy and electrical safety are paramount. Features and Benefits: • BS8020 certified and tested to 10,000V for electrical safety • Slim blade profile for cutting narrow, precise trenches • Insulated handle protects against electrical shock hazards • Heavy-duty construction for reliable professional use • 970mm length provides excellent reach for excavation work Specifications: Brand: Sealey Length: 970mm Nett Weight: 2.80kg
